256-511 Byte Frames

The total number of packets (including bad packets) received and transmitted that 

were between 256 and 511 octets in length inclusive (excluding framing bits but 

including FCS octets).

512-1023 Byte Frames

The total number of packets (including bad packets) received and transmitted that 

were between 512 and 1023 octets in length inclusive (excluding framing bits but 

including FCS octets).

1024-1518 Byte Frames 

The total number of packets (including bad packets) received and transmitted that 

were between 1024 and 1518 octets in length inclusive (excluding framing bits 

but including FCS octets).

Note

: Statistics are automatically refreshed every 60 seconds.
